Tomato Toast
If you combine ponzu with tomato before cooking the tomato, the tomato becomes amazingly sweet.
Cut the tomatoes so that as little juice as possible spills out. Recipe by ayureo
Cooking Instructions
- 1
Spread the mayonnaise on the bread. Pour the ponzu in a small bowl, dip each piece of cut tomato, then lay on the bread.
- 2
Mix the grated cheese with the remaining ponzu, which should have some tomato juice, and mix. Spread on the tomato, especially around the edges. Toast the bread.
- 3
If you use cherry tomatoes, a lot of juice might come out, but it will be fine. Just pour it all on the toast.
- 4
If using halved tomatoes, lay on the bread cut side up.
- 5
If you don't have grated cheese, make a mock version with sliced cheese

- 6
If the tomatoes are too sweet, sprinkle with a bit of salt while eating. Savor that sweetness with each mouthful.
